Late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o

Presidential Proclamation No. 23-350, issued on June 18th, 2023, by President Surangel Whipps Jr., proclaims and honors the late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o after his untimely passing.

Late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o was the longest-sitting member of the Peleliu State Legislature and also the longest-sitting member of the Palau National Council of Chiefs.

According to the Presidential Proclamation, late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o assumed the highest chiefly title of Obak’ldelolk of Ngerdelolk of Peleliu State at the age of 38 in 1976 and took his seat in the Peleliu State Legislature in 1983.

Late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o attended the Far Eastern Island Academy of Guam and, after graduating, returned to Palau and started his own construction company.  He continued to serve his State Peliliu faithfully over the years, including the Council of Chiefs until his death on June 8, 2023

In 2015 he received Japan’s Emperor’s Order of the Rising Sun, Gold and Silver Rays medal in recognition of his service to strengthening the relationship between Japan and Palau.

Late Chief Obak’ldelolk Isao P. Singeo is survived by his siblings, numerous children, and grandchildren.

In honor of his accomplishments and contribution, the Presidential Proclamation will fly half-staff starting tomorrow until June 19.  All Palau flags in every Palauan embassy will be flying half-staff. (By: L.N. Reklai)
